Shirane Omakasse Battle

Heroic! The Shirane Omakasse Battle boasts a 300-year tradition

A large kite battle where 24-tatami-sized kites are flown from both banks of the Nakano River, intertwined in the air, dropped into the river, and pulled until the opponent's kite string breaks. There are 6 teams on the eastern side and 7 teams on the western side, and the large kites soar into the sky and engage in battle. *The kite battle photo contest usually held annually is undecided for this year, and the North Wind Festival has been canceled.
